-
1. Re: cant find com.arjuna.mw.wst.* classes in neither ...
ben.cotton Mar 28, 2009 1:45 AM (in response to ben.cotton)
never mind ... I went ahead and built com.arjuna.* from SVN.
FYI: I believe the WS-BusinessActivity demo packages may be broken "out of the box" w/o this step. -
2. Re: cant find com.arjuna.mw.wst.* classes in neither ...
jhalliday Mar 28, 2009 6:30 AM (in response to ben.cotton)The more recent XTS binary builds are 1.1 only. If you want to keep using the older 1.0 codebase you do need to build from source. 1.0 won't be supported on EAP 5, so migrating is probably a better option. Not much has changed with the API, but the package is wst11 rather than wst. Newer versions of the app server have docs/examples/transactions/jbossxts.sar, which should be unpacked into the server's deploy dir. Then poke about in there and you'll find a xts api.jar with the classes your apps will need.
-
3. Re: cant find com.arjuna.mw.wst.* classes in neither ...
ben.cotton Mar 28, 2009 9:54 AM (in response to ben.cotton)Thanks Jonathan. Migrating my playground of WS-BA apps to wst11 was painless.
NOTE: Whenever asked "Where is Java's 'Hello World' for WS-BA?", my answer is always to start with your 2008 Java One "Enterprise Undo" presentation. That presentation sends them straight to http://www.jboss.org/jbosstm/baframework/ .... the demos on that page all still use wst 1.0 and presently do not work "out of the box" with EAP 5 . -
4. Re: cant find com.arjuna.mw.wst.* classes in neither ...
jhalliday Mar 28, 2009 10:02 AM (in response to ben.cotton)Yeah, the BA Framework is a bit of an orphan right now as the intern who built it is busy with PhD work. I'll try to find time to update it once I'm done with the bridging rewrite. Or you could send in some patches :-)
-
5. Re: cant find com.arjuna.mw.wst.* classes in neither ...
ben.cotton2 Apr 2, 2009 5:20 PM (in response to ben.cotton)First patch is done (see https://jira.jboss.org/jira/browse/JBTM-518) ... just includes a ../lib/arjuna_wst1_0.jar so WS-BusinessActivity Framework will work "out of the box" with JBoss 5.00GA.
Working on a second patch to actually modify the WS-BA Framework .java code to explicilty import com.arjuna.mw.wst11.* classes. -
6. Re: cant find com.arjuna.mw.wst.* classes in neither ...
ben.cotton2 Apr 10, 2009 9:23 PM (in response to ben.cotton)Second patch is done. The BA Framework SVN tree at http://anonsvn.jboss.org/repos/labs/labs/jbosstm/workspace/bencotton/BAFRAMEWORK_0_2_1_GA/ now includes a ../libs/ directory that hosts the XTS api .jar (WST 1.1 compliant). Also, the com.jboss.ba.demo.*.java source code under this SVN tree has been modified to explicitly import the 1.1 packages.